Conclude enables businesses to streamline all types of ticketing and chat interoperability between Slack and Microsoft Teams, so people in the same organization – or customers and partners – can collaborate more effectively from their platform of choice.
Connect
Conclude Connect is a Slack and Microsoft Teams integration. Connect Slack and Microsoft Teams for two-way chat interoperability. Use it to link approved channels and chats for internal collaboration (same company), or to collaborate securely with external partners.
Apps
Conclude Apps – create and run no-code workflows for issues, incidents, and support tickets in Microsoft Teams and Slack. Optional integrations include Jira Cloud and Zendesk for Slack and Teams.
Connected Apps
Connected Apps combines Connect and Apps, enabling teams to create, update, and track tickets across connected Slack and Microsoft Teams channels simultaneously. It is the first solution of its kind to offer true cross-platform ticketing workflows, with two-way sync.

Building with YAML (Conclude Apps)
Conclude Apps can be configured in the web UI (dashboard) or via YAML. YAML is a human-readable format used to define settings and templates – it doesn’t require programming.
App templates are open-source, allowing you to modify and redistribute them as desired. These can be accessed at github.com/conclude-app/apps.
